在Linux系统中卸载zlib库,通常可以通过包管理器来完成。以下是基于不同Linux发行版的卸载步骤:
对于基于Debian的系统(如Ubuntu)
- 更新包列表
- 更新包列表
- 卸载zlib及相关包
- 卸载zlib及相关包
- 清理残留文件(可选)
- 清理残留文件(可选)
对于基于Red Hat的系统(如CentOS, Fedora)
- 卸载zlib及相关包
- 卸载zlib及相关包
- 清理残留文件(可选)
- 清理残留文件(可选)
对于Arch Linux
- 卸载zlib及相关包
- 卸载zlib及相关包
注意事项:
- 依赖关系:卸载zlib可能会影响到依赖于它的其他软件。在执行卸载前,请确保了解可能的后果。
- 备份数据:在进行任何系统级更改之前,建议备份重要数据。
- 重新安装:如果卸载后需要重新安装zlib,可以使用相应的安装命令,例如:
- Debian/Ubuntu:
sudo apt install zlib1g zlib1g-dev
- Red Hat/CentOS:
sudo yum install zlib zlib-devel
- Arch Linux:
sudo pacman -S zlib
常见问题及解决方法:
- 无法卸载:如果遇到无法卸载的情况,可能是由于文件权限问题或软件包管理器的缓存问题。尝试使用
sudo
提升权限或清除缓存后再试。 - 依赖错误:如果提示有未满足的依赖关系,可以考虑使用
--nodeps
选项忽略依赖(不推荐在生产环境中使用),或者解决依赖问题后再卸载。
通过以上步骤,你应该能够成功卸载Linux系统中的zlib库。如果遇到特定错误,请提供详细的错误信息以便进一步诊断和解决。